Routing is the process of path selection in any network. A computer network is made of many machines, called nodes, and paths or links that connect those nodes. Communication between two nodes in an interconnected network can take place through many different paths.
What is a routing table used for?
The main purpose of a routing table is to help routers make effective routing decisions. Whenever a packet is sent through a router to be forwarded to a host on another network, the router consults the routing table to find the IP address of the destination device and the best path to reach it.

What is a routing sheet?
Route sheets provide the information to the material handlers to help them move materials or partly completed items from one work center to another, until the finished part or assembly reaches the shipping department. Route sheets are useful for Production planning.

What is another name for a routing sheet?
The other name for a routing sheet is a route sheet or a process routing.
What does a route sheet do?
A route sheet is a document used in production planning to show the exact pattern that should be followed to complete a task. A route sheet equips material handlers with information on how to move items to the next work center, especially in manufacturing.
